USAGE SUMMARY

'the above document' is correct and usable in written English.
It is typically used to refer to a document or text that was mentioned in the sentence or paragraph immediately preceding it. For example: "I have attached a copy of the document for your review. Please find the full details in the above document."

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When using "the above document", ensure the document is clearly and immediately preceding the reference for clarity. Avoid ambiguity by being precise about which document you are referring to.

Common error

Avoid using "the above document" if there's any chance the reader might be unsure which document you mean. If clarity is questionable, restate the document's title or key details instead.

FAQs

How do I use "the above document" in a sentence?

Use "the above document" to refer to a specific document already mentioned in the preceding text. For example, "The findings are detailed in the methodology section of the "the above document"."

What can I say instead of "the above document"?

You can use alternatives like "the aforementioned document", "the document mentioned above", or "the previously cited document" depending on the context.

Is it okay to use "the above document" multiple times in the same text?

While grammatically correct, overuse of "the above document" can make your writing repetitive. Consider rephrasing or using pronouns if the reference is clear from context.

What's the difference between "the above document" and "the following document"?

"The above document" refers to a document already presented, while "the following document" refers to a document that will be presented next. They indicate opposite directions in the text.
